1) No benefit of booking QF flight number. As a jetstar operated flight it will not credit miles to your QFF account, and no difference in benefits.

2) Jetstar baggage allowances will apply.

3) Jetstar doesn't interline so you will need to claim bags in Melbourne and recheck with EK, and vice versa on the return flight. This also means you should allow plenty of time between flights - if JQ flight is too late you may miss cut-off for checking in on EK or vice versa for the return flight. If you misconnect due to JQ flight being late you'll be put on the next available EK flight, but that may not be the same day. In the other direction I suspect JQ will require a new fare to be purchased if you misconnect from EK to JQ.
